The Children's Place Market Cap

The Children's Place has a market cap or net worth of $86.9 million as of March 3, 2026. Its market cap has decreased by -27.83% in one year.

Since December 1, 1998, The Children's Place's market cap has decreased from $459.50M to $86.90M, a decrease of -81.09%. That is a compound annual growth rate of -5.92%.

Market Capitalization

Market capitalization, also called net worth, is the total value of all of a company's outstanding shares. It is calculated by multiplying the stock price by the number of shares outstanding.

Formula: Market Cap = Stock Price * Shares Outstanding
